Tashi Gyalzen Sherpa receives heroic welcome after summiting Everest four times in 15 days

KATHMANDU: Tashi Gyalzen Sherpa, a 29-year-old mountaineer from Solukhumbu, has set a new world record by summiting Mount Everest four times within just 15 days. Sherpa completed his fourth successful ascent on Friday at 3:13 am, achieving what is believed to be an unprecedented feat in high-altitude mountaineering.
